The NW PA AHEC works to help communities in Northwest Pennsylvania meet their primary health care needs through various workforce development activities. The AHEC provides resources for health career exploration to high school students through job shadowing experiences and health career camps, and provides information to young students to encourage careers in health care. Through Health Careers Opportunity Programming, the AHEC hopes to increase the number of individuals from minorities and underserved communities who enter primary care and allied health professions. It maintains relationships with students in the pipeline, helping them transition to graduate school and eventual job placement.
Through its funding and network resources, the AHEC promotes and provides continuing professional education to primary care providers in rural and underserved areas. The NW PA AHEC also provides technical assistance in the evaluation and assessment of the public health needs of communities within the NW PA region and supplies innovative, multi-disciplinary responses to those needs.
